| Uses | MCPP Methyl Ester is a pesticide residue analyzed in foodstuffs. | | Production Methods | Mecoprop-methyl is produced through a streamlined esterification process built around converting the phenoxypropionic acid into a stable, low volatility methyl ester. Industrial manufacture begins with synthesis and purification of racemic mecoprop acid via the standard phenoxypropionate route. The acid is then activated, commonly by forming the acid chloride or another reactive carboxyl derivative, under conditions that limit side reactions and preserve the integrity of the phenoxypropionic backbone. This activated intermediate is reacted with methanol to generate the methyl ester, with catalysts, temperature, and solvent choices tuned to drive the esterification to completion while minimizing over-reaction or hydrolysis. | | Mechanism of action | Selective, systemic, absorbed through leaves and translocated to roots. Synthetic auxin. | | Pesticide Type | Herbicide |
